Ride to Chikmagalur - June 2007

Chikmagalur is a place one must visit - or that's what I had been thinking for a very long time. Somehow the plan for this trip never seemed to be made. So we decided to do an unplanned trip to this place.


Vikrant, being an avid trekker, traveller and a meticulous photographer, jumped with enthusiasm on hearing the idea. The two of us started off on a Saturday morning and visited the historical places of Shravanbelagola, Belur and Halebid on our way. By the time we reached Chikamagalur, it was dusk and we thouroughly enjoyed the scenic route to this quiet town.


On Sunday morning, we scaled the Baba Budangiri range of mountains and were witness to a picturesque sunrise at the top. To add to the beauty of this place, you have numerous mountains painted in different shades of green. On visiting the dargah and the peetha on the peak, we started our return journey to Bangalore, which took about 7 hours at cruising speed and several breaks.
